The brand new City & Guilds 3668 Scheme is similar to the industry standard 3667, just updated to include the latest developments. The main difference to note is that the 3667 “External Fibre” and “Internal Fibre” units have been combined into one 3668 “Fibre Cabling” unit, covering the same material as the two previous units. This Level 3 qualification can be taken at the same time as the City & Guilds 3668 – Lucid is effectively teaching the course at level 3, and the OA award recognises this.

The ECS has now formally approved the OA level 3 qualification for the full ECS Infrastructure Installer (Level 3) card, so this course will give a full card rather than the “assistant” card currently available with just the 3667/3668 Fibre Installation. In addition, the OA level 3 qualification is approved for MOD ELC resettlement funding.

Hence our 3668 courses now gives you the best of both; the well-known industry standard City & Guilds 3667/3668, as well as an option for a full ECS card and any funding requiring an OfQual regulated Level 3 qualification.
